I had someone ask how I got it back to stock unrooted w/ no flash count, and while that might be abvois to some, just in case someone doesn;t want to hunt around, or ask this is what I did, with links:
kingdazy said:
ok, to get back to stock, first use this OneClick to get to Stock+Root, it will wipe ALL internal memory except SD card:
http://rwilco12.androidfilehost.com...sung Galaxy Note II (SPH-L900)/LJC/ROM/Rooted
Instructions are here:
http://www.sxtpdevelopers.com/showt...-TAR-SPH-L900-LJC-(LJC-Modem-Kernel-ROM-Stock)
then use TriangleAway, this will set your counter at 0 (reads as "no" in download mode). it should also say "Official" And "Samsung Official"
Then, if you want to get Total Stock unrooted, for returns to Sprint, or any other reason, use Odin (not mobile) to flash this:
http://www.androidfilehost.com/?fid=9390214368362234120
Instructions for flashing that are here:
http://www.sxtpdevelopers.com/showthread.php?76-TAR-STOCK-Full-L900VPALJC-quot-Back-to-Stock-quot
After I did those things, I was stock unrooted, no flash count.
